POW/MIA remembrance run

U.S. Air Force Airman 1st Class Caitlin Hair, 20th Aircraft Maintenance Squadron, (left), and Airman Randi Stroup, 20th Aircraft Maintenance Squadron, hold the American and Prisoner of War/Missing in Action flags while in formation at the start of a POW/MIA flag raising ceremony, Sept. 20, 2012, Shaw Air Force Base, S.C. After the ceremony, Airmen began a 24-hour POW/MIA remembrance run. (U.S. Air Force photo by Senior Airman Kenny Holston/Released)
